I don’t even know what to write because the help has been life changing. I’ve never experienced the level of acceptance that I have felt here. In the short time I was there I started to learn ways to express myself, and it’s an environment that encourages this. The space held in group time is invaluable for learning that it’s okay to open up, to share, to get it “wrong”, and to be less and less afraid of saying what you need/want to say. I attended for disordered eating and got way more out of it then I had imagined-looking at all areas. I wouldn’t hesitate to recommend this place to anyone who is struggling with any kind of addiction and/or disordered eating.

Have recently starting working at The Living Room as a volunteer and the work they do is fantastic - lots of lovely, caring people with the client's recovery at the heart of their practice. They do a lot of work within the community and often run charity events to fundraise for the centre, and also have 2 charity shops at The Glebe shops in Stevenage (where the centre is also based).
